Abstract: This work aimed to determine whether a minimum provi-sion of marine oil in practical diets for Litopenaeus vanna-meiis required when replacing fish meal (FM) by soyprotein concentrate (SPC). The study consisted of threegrowth experiments conducted in 500-L tanks with70 shrimp m 2. In experiment #1, FM was progressivelyreplaced by SPC as fish oil (FO) levels increased with aconsistent input of whole squid meal (WSM). In experi-ment #2, FM was replaced by SPC under two levels of FO(10 or 20 g kg 1) without the presence of a feeding effec-tor. In experiment #3, three dietary levels of krill meal(KRL) and WSM (5, 10 and 20 g kg 1) were included in abasal diet containing SPC and low levels of FM. Resultsshowed that under a clear-water condition, the dietary lev-els of FO in practical diets forL. vannameihave a signifi-cant impact on the amount of FM that can be replaced bySPC. As much as 31% replacement of FM/SPC was possi-ble with 20 g kg 1FO. Whenever dietary fat was adjustedby using FO as a lipid source, complete replacement ofFM by SPC was achieved with no negative effect on shrimp growth
